David Berenbaum

Description:

David Berenbaum is a native of Philadelphia and a graduate of New York University's Tisch School of the Arts. He is best known for writing the 2003 Will Ferrell Christmas comedy classic, "Elf". He also wrote "The Haunted Mansion" for Disney, based off the famous theme park ride; the film starred Eddie Murphy. In 2014, it was announced Berenbaum was penning the sequel to Mrs. Doubtfire.

Trivia David Berenbaum has sold his speculative script "Christmas in New Jersey", which is currently in development. He then joined Walt Disney's Writers in Residence Program where he has penned scripts for the upcoming Walt Disney's The Haunted Mansion (2003) and a rewrite for a remake of "Herbie the Love Bug" which is also in development.
